1. Common Causes of Truck Crashes in Fort Worth
- Driver fatigue: Truck drivers often operate on tight schedules, leading to exhaustion and impaired judgment.
- Improper maintenance: Neglected trucks can experience mechanical failures, increasing the risk of accidents.
- Overloading: Exceeding weight limits compromises stability and braking ability.
- Speeding: Truck drivers may exceed speed limits to meet deadlines, potentially causing catastrophic crashes.

3. Proving Fault and Liability in Truck Crash Cases
Establishing fault in a truck crash case is crucial to securing compensation. Your lawyer will need to prove:
- Negligence: The truck driver or trucking company was careless or reckless, leading to the accident.
- Breach of duty: The truck driver or trucking company had a legal duty to operate safely, which they breached.
- Causation: The negligence or breach of duty directly caused the accident and resulting injuries.
Table: Common Types of Damages Recovered in Truck Crash Cases
Damages | Description |
---|---|
Medical expenses | Past, present, and future medical costs |
Lost income | Wages lost due to the accident and recovery |
Property damage | Repair or replacement costs for damaged vehicles |
Pain and suffering | Non-economic damages for physical and emotional distress |
Emotional distress | Reimbursement for psychological trauma and mental anguish |
Punitive damages | Additional damages awarded to punish reckless or intentional misconduct |

9. What is the statute of limitations for filing a truck accident lawsuit in Texas?
- Two years from the date of the accident.
